Tennessee State Tax Considerations for Cost Segregation

State Income Tax Rate: No state income tax

Bonus Depreciation Conformity: Conforms to federal rules

Tennessee has no state income tax on earned income, so cost segregation benefits apply at the federal level. This tax-friendly environment makes Tennessee particularly attractive for rental property investors.

What is the average ROI on a cost segregation study for Collierville rental investors?

For Collierville investors, the typical ROI ranges from 5x to 20x the cost of the study, depending on property value and type. A single-family rental with a $300,000 building basis might generate $20,000-$30,000 in first-year tax savings from a study costing $1,750-$2,750.

Do you need to physically visit my Collierville property for a cost segregation study?

For most residential properties in Collierville, we conduct a virtual site visit via FaceTime or video call. This is faster, less disruptive to tenants, and produces the same quality results as an in-person visit.

When is the best time to order a cost segregation study for a Collierville, Tennessee property?

The best time is as soon as the property is placed in service or after a major renovation. For Collierville properties acquired in the current tax year, completing the study before your filing deadline maximizes the first-year benefit.

What types of properties in Collierville benefit most from cost segregation?

In Collierville, the most common candidates are single-family rentals, duplexes, triplexes, fourplexes, and small apartment buildings (1-10 units). Properties with site improvements like parking lots, landscaping, and fencing tend to yield the highest accelerated depreciation.

Can I get a cost segregation study on a property I'm currently renovating in Collierville?

Yes. Renovation is an ideal time to engage a cost segregation provider. You can segregate both the original building and new renovation costs. Old components being removed may qualify for a Partial Asset Disposition write-off.

How does Collierville's land-to-building value ratio affect my cost segregation benefit?

Land is non-depreciable, so higher land values reduce the depreciable basis. In high-land-value areas of Collierville, a $500,000 property might only have a $200,000 building basis. We use defensible methods to establish the land allocation for maximum benefit.
